Job Overview
Senior Executive / Assistant Manager, Events

Responsibilities
1) Events Management
- Lead the team in planning, organizing and execution of University, College and School levels events in virtual, hybrid or physical formats with domain owners
- Manage the entire event process: including conceptualization, planning, marketing, operations, and logistics across various event profiles
- Develop event specifications and outcomes in consultation with domain owners, including anticipating and planning for possible scenarios, guiding the domain owners when necessary
- Plan and acquire procurements for fulfilment of event logistical needs
- Plan and complete manpower arrangements
- Setting up of the NTU virtual events platform and when necessary, assume the role of digital event producer
- Coordinate event programming when necessary, including entertainment, acquiring speakers, performers etc and drafting of emcee scripts, if required
- Design and manage the registration process and seating plan, when necessary
- Prepare event prompts to participants, including payment advice for chargeable events
- Handle event-related enquiries, including overseeing incoming emails to role-based email accounts
2) Events Publicity
- Work with designers on creation of key visuals and launch of suitable publicity materials for large events
- Create publicity content (including copywriting) and customized images for NTU Events webpage including set-up of customised online event registration
- Prepare personalized invitations to specific groups of participants, when necessary
3) Procurement/ ITQ preparation and other logistical work
- Prepare procurement/ ITQ specifications of event requirements, including posting and analysis of evaluations and justification for awarding of vendors
- Liaise and coordinate with venue management, caterers, contractors on equipment and logistics hire/ to support event requirements
- Check and facilitate bill arrangements to vendors and prepare post-event statements of accounts
- Track funds disbursements to vendors, ensure financial arrangements are made in a timely manner
4) Other responsibilities
- Provide secretariat duties including prepare agendas, write minutes and other logistical tasks events
- Other secondary administrative roles and responsibilities supporting the operations of Events Office as assigned
